Material Handling Is a Quiet Skill That Takes Time

Material choice often gets attention during planning, though handling those materials correctly requires a different level of experience. Each surface reacts differently under lighting, heat, and constant human movement. A trained team understands these behaviours through repeated work rather than theory. 

In Mumbai, where humidity plays its part across the year, some finishes tend to lose their look sooner than expected. Skilled personnel account for this during installation, adjusting how they fix laminates or align panels. Your booth holds its appearance through the event without showing early wear, which matters more than it sounds.

Coordination Across Roles Shapes the Final Output

Booth fabrication involves multiple roles working side by side. Carpenters, electricians, and installers depend on each other’s timing more than it appears from the outside. When one part falls out of place, the rest of the process starts slipping. 

Skilled personnel understand this flow & work with awareness of what comes next. A carpenter leaves enough room for wiring without being told. An electrician plans routes that do not disturb branding panels later. This shared understanding keeps the site organised, and you avoid unnecessary delays that often come from misaligned efforts.

Local Working Knowledge Helps Avoid Delays

Mumbai venues come with their own conditions that are not always documented clearly. Space constraints, entry restrictions, and timing rules vary from one location to another. A team familiar with these factors adapts faster & avoids common delays.
